Description

The West Midlands Combined Authority was selected by the Department of Health (DH, Department for Work and
Pensions (DWP), and NHS England as one of the two national trial sites for a major trial of a health-based
supported employment service, called Individual Placement and Support (IPS). The West Midlands programme
was likely to be the largest ever trial of IPS attempted globally and is one of the government's most significant
investments in employment support for people with health issues over the previous three years. The trial was
globally significant, both in terms of its scale, its innovative quality, and in terms of its potential impact on future
funding for health-based employment services.

The Strategic Programme Manager will be instrumental in ensuring the success of the programme building on the
delivery of the academic Randomised Control Trial. They will manage the next phase of the set-up and mobilisation
of the project and then delivery against targets during the operational phase. The Strategic Programme Manager
will work with senior leaders throughout the region to commission and contract manage IPS providers for the
duration of the project, directly manage the programme office, manage the relationship with DWP, DH, NHS
England and the national evaluation team, develop primary care links across the region, and ensure that the
programme delivers again strict academic evaluation protocols.
